In The Court of Appeals For The First District of Texas ———————————— NO. 01-14-00359-CV ——————————— CHERYL E. HILL, Appellant V. FEDERAL NATIONAL MORTGAGE ASSOCIATION, Appellee

On Appeal from the County Civil Court at Law No. 4 Harris County, Texas Trial Court Case No. 1044206

MEMORANDUM OPINION Appellant Cheryl E. Hill has failed to timely file a brief. See TEX. R. APP. P. 38.6(a) (governing time to file brief), 38.8(a) (governing failure of appellant to file brief).

Appellant’s brief was first due on October 9, 2014. After being notified that this appeal was subject to dismissal, appellant did not adequately respond. See TEX. R. APP. P. 38.8(a)(1) (authorizing dismissal for failure to file brief); 42.3(b) (allowing involuntary dismissal of case).

Accordingly, we dismiss the appeal for want of prosecution. We dismiss any pending motions as moot.

PER CURIAM Panel consists of Chief Justice Radack and Justices Massengale and Brown.
